## Notice

West Berkshire Council is looking to carry out a preliminary market engagement exercise in relation to the commercialisation of Shaw House. Shaw House is a Grade I listed Elizabethan mansion in Newbury, Berkshire, and is managed by West Berkshire Council. The Council is now exploring options to enhance Shaw House's commercial potential whilst safeguarding its heritage. The purpose of this engagement event is to: - To gauge market interest. - To obtain preliminary information from interested organisations in relation to potential commercialisation routes. - To obtain information in relation to the viability of commercialising Shaw House. - To obtain feedback from interested organisations in relation to any potential investment that is needed for Shaw House, its grounds, and the outbuildings on site. Feedback from the event will be used to inform internal discussions around commercialisation options for Shaw House. The event will be held at Shaw House on Wednesday 12th March between 10:00 and 15:00. Upon receipt of registration, organisations will be given an allocated timeslot within this timeframe for a guided tour followed by a presentation and facilitated breakout groups.
